Hawaii Five-O Bids Farewell After a Ten Year Run on CBS

ALSO: Future Man, Tales From the Loop, Home Before Dark, Coffee & Kareem, and more.
  • Hawaii Five-O (CBS)
    Hawaii Five-O (CBS)

    The first (and most popular) in a string of procedural reboots to hit CBS this past decade, Hawaii Five-0 ends its ten year run tonight with a finale that showrunner Peter Lenkov promises "checks all the boxes." Also today: Hulu's Future Man returns for its third and final season, Tales from the Loop premieres on Amazon, and Apple TV+ unboxes its latest original series. Here's what's new and noteworthy on TV this Friday:

    SERIES FINALE: Danny (Scott Caan) is abducted in the series finale of Hawaii Five-0. Meanwhile, Steve (Alex O'Loughlin) may finally have the solution to the mystery his father left behind ten years ago. Watch the preview. 9:00 PM ET On CBS

    SEASON PREMIERE: Executive producer Seth Rogen jumps in front of the camera in the freewhelling third and final season of Future Man, which sees our heroes imprisoned for their crimes and sentenced to "death by entertainment." Watch the preview. Streaming on Hulu

    SERIES PREMIERE: Taking inspiiration from a most unusual source, Tales from the Loop follows the extraordinary events that befall the people living near a mysterious machine called The Loop. Watch the preview. Streaming on Prime Video

    SERIES PREMIERE: Jon M Chu (Crazy Rich Asians) is the latest big name to debut a new series on Apple TV+, directing and producing Home Before Dark, based on the true story of an intrepid fourth-grade journalist who cracked a decades-old cold case. Watch the preview. Streaming on Apple TV+

    MOVIE PREMIERE: Ed Helms stars in the buddy comedy Coffee & Kareem. Helms plays Officer James Coffee, whose new girlfriend's daughter Kareem (Taraji P. Henson) plays a prank that leaves the two of them running for their lives from a ruthless druglord. Watch the trailer. Streaming on Netflix

    NEW EPISODE: Bill Maher returns for the first episode of Real Time with Bill Maher since the Coronavirus pandemic disrupted production. Maher will be hosting the show from his backyard. 10:00 PM ET on HBO

    SEASON FINALE: The fourth season of High Maintenance comes to a close tonight on HBO, and while the network has been mum on what we can expect, it appears soup may be involved. 8:00 PM ET on HBO

    SEASON PREMIERE: The fight for Gotham City continues on Harley Quinn, with the stakes even higher in the second season. Watch the preview. Streaming on DC Universe
